This is why I hope he clears waivers and Montreal makes a deal with the Caps. Monahan struggled in Calgary as well and there were health concerns with him before he was dealt to Habs. Luckily, he was productive enough with the Habs and they were able to get another asset for him. Had he not been productive, he simply would have left as a UFA last year and the Habs would have the Calgary 1st to show for it. Same could happen here with the Caps if they are willing to do it. I would offer Dvorak as part of the deal to help soften the cap hit blow for the Habs and give the Caps an option up the middle for next season. If they prefer a smaller cap hit I would offer up Allen or Armia. If they don't want cap coming back the price goes up to take on Kuznetsov.
